- Description
- Vessel Required: U.S. or Foreign Flag self sustaining Ro/Ro vessel or Ro/Ro tug/barge. Vessel must have a minimum of 35 ton crane to support the discharge and reefer plugs for 5-20ft reefers. Tug/barge must be capable of ballasting/deballasting, to ensure low clearance equipment will be safely on/off loaded. In accordance with the Cargo Preference Act of 1904 and Section IIIA.3 of the Voluntary Intermodal Sealift Agreement (VISA) (see 68 FEDERAL REGISTER 8800-8808, February 25, 2003), preference will be given to U.S. flag vessels and VISA participants. Required delivery date at discharge port 09-15 May 2004. Also See Instructions to Offerors, see section III which requires offerors to provide a detailed voyage itinerary.
